Creative review

My working method at the moment is Deductive.I collect a lot of reflected ideas and then throw away those are not so good or do not quite fit into the required task.Eventually I select the best one that hits the requirement.Also I use a lot of  different techniques and media,I experiment a lot and explore the areas of Art quite chaotically at this stage.The target would be to develop the Inductive method of working which includes inducing the right idea first, that hits requirements and then realising this chosen idea without trying chaotically the different techniques or the enormous number of media and styles.This should safe my time and make my work more planned and more representational.I should develop my own style of representing the idea.I like integrating 3D objects into 2D picture.I think,Collage and Painting should be integrated one into another and used for creating animation.That how I feel at this stage of my development as an artist.

Art world stunned: Second ‘Mona Lisa’ appears to be authentic

“Last year, art experts claimed that Leonardo da Vinci completed a version of the Mona Lisa some ten years prior to that of the famous Mona Lisa painting which hangs in the Louvre in Paris.The original Mona Lisa was...” http://www.examiner.com/video/mona-lisa-leonardo-s-earlier-version http://www.examiner.com/article/art-world-stunned-second-mona-lisa-appears-to-be-authentic “The original Mona Lisa was thought to be the only portrait of Lisa Gherardini (aka Lisa del Giocondo) ever created by the artist, The painting in question, dubbed the Isleworth Mona Lisa, is slightly larger than the famous portrait and has been the subject of debate as to its authenticity, but new revelations may finally end the debate that has continued since the painting's discovery a century ago. According to the Feb. 13, Guardian, “New tests on a painting billed as the original version of the Mona Lisa have produced fresh proof that it is the work of Leonardo, a Swiss-based art foundation has said.” Mona Lisa: Leonardo's Earlier Version Mona Lisa: Leonardo's Earlier Version The tests were conducted at the Swiss Federal Institute of Technology by a specialist in “sacred geometry.” Italian geometrist Alfonso Rubino. who had previously made extended studies of the geometry of Leonardo's Vitruvian Man [a sketch of a youth with arms and legs extended] after studying the reported copy concluded that the Isleworth portrait “matched Leonardo's geometry and must be his.”
